Mrs. Donna Faye (Taylor) Asberry, of Albany, Kentucky, passed away Sunday, January 8, 2023 at the Medical Center of Bowling Green in Bowling Green, Kentucky having attained the age of 75 years, 4 months, and 22 days. She was born on Sunday, August 17, 1947 in Clinton County, Kentucky the daughter of James Edgar and Nannie Pearl (Cooksey) Taylor. She was a Christian lady of the Baptist faith, member of the Central Grove Baptist Church, member of the Womans Missionary Union, factory worker for Suttons, Ann Rashel, and Kelwood to name a few. In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her husband, Martin Ray Asberry, Sr., whom she wed on Saturday, October 1, 1966.
She is survived by her children, Vicki Mueller of Monticello, Kentucky, Martin Ray, Jr. (& Bridgett) Asberry of Somerset, Kentucky, grandchildren, Jessica Lawhorn, Megan Asberry, Eric Stamey, Emily Hicks, Jed Randolph, McKenzie Asberry, along with several great-grandchildren, and many friends.
The Funeral Service was conducted on Wednesday, January 11, 2023 at 11:00 a.m. in the chapel of Campbell-New Funeral Home of Albany, Kentucky, with Bro. Mike Huffaker officiating. Special singing by Lorna Huffaker accompanied by Mark C. New. Casket bearers were Tony Delk, Mark Gibson, Matt Smith, Kolby Smith, Jed Randolph, and Charles Hicks. Burial was in the Central Grove Cemetery in Clinton County, Kentucky.
Campbell-New Funeral Home in Albany, Kentucky was honored to be in charge of arrangements.
